NMR dynamics of quantum discord for spin-carrying gas molecules in a closed nanopore
arXiv:1503.03316 · doi:10.1134/S106377611411020X
Abstract
A local orthogonal transformation that transforms any centrosymmetric (CS) matrix of fourth order to the X form is found. A picewise-analytic-numerical formula Q=min{Q_π/2,Q_θ,Q_0}, where Q_π/2 and Q_0 are analytical expressions and the branch Q_θ is found by numerical searching the optimal measurement angle θ\in(0,π/2), is proposed to calculate the quantum discord Q of general X state. The developed approaches are applied to a quantitative description of recently predicted flickerings (periodic birth and death) of the quantum-information pair correlation between nuclear 1/2 spin of atoms or molecules of a gas (for examples Xe^129) in a finite asymmetric volume in the presence of a strong magnetic field.
